Key Components of the FWISD Compensation Manual
The FWISD compensation manual comprises several key elements that provide a clear framework for employee compensation.
1. Salary Schedules
Salary schedules form the backbone of the compensation manual. They outline the pay ranges for various job classifications, which can include:
- Teachers
- Administrators
- Support staff
- Specialized roles (e.g., counselors, librarians)
Each position has a designated salary range, which is influenced by factors such as years of experience, education level, and additional certifications.
2. Bonus Structures
In addition to base salaries, the FWISD compensation manual may include potential bonuses for specific achievements or performance metrics. Bonuses can serve as incentives for employees to excel in their roles and contribute positively to the district. Common types of bonuses include:
- Performance-based bonuses
- Retention bonuses
- Incentives for taking on additional responsibilities
3. Benefits Packages
The benefits package is a vital component of the compensation manual. FWISD provides various benefits to promote the well-being of its employees, including:
- Health insurance
- Retirement plans
- Paid time off (PTO)
- Professional development opportunities
These benefits are designed to support employees' physical, financial, and professional needs.
4. Job Classifications
The compensation manual includes detailed job classifications that define the responsibilities and expectations for each role. Job classifications help streamline the hiring process and ensure that employees are placed in positions that match their skill sets and experience.
5. Evaluation Procedures
Evaluation procedures outlined in the FWISD compensation manual ensure that employees receive regular feedback on their performance. These evaluations are critical for determining salary increases, promotions, and bonuses. A fair evaluation process encourages employees to engage in continuous improvement and professional development.
